Aired: Nov 18, 2024Leonardo da Vinci's artistic prowess culminates in the creation of his iconic...

A two-part, four-hour documentary delves into the life and lasting influence of a celebrated 15th-century artist, showcasing their significant impact on subsequent artistic movements.
Streaming in:
India
Can't find where to watch Leonardo da Vinci from United States?
Use a VPN service like NordVPN to unlock access to streaming sources from any region worldwide.